Light
First up, let's talk about light. 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ids love bright, indirect light. Think of the kind of light you'd find under a leafy tree – bright but diffused. Direct sunlight can scorch their leaves, so avoid placing them in a spot where they'll be exposed to harsh rays. An east-facing window is often a good choice, as it provides gentle morning light. If you only have south- or west-facing windows, you can use a sheer curtain to filter the light. You'll know if your orchid is getting too much light if the leaves start to turn yellow or red. On the other hand, if the leaves are dark green and the plant isn't blooming, it might not be getting enough light.
Watering
Next, let's tackle watering. 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ids don't like to sit in soggy soil, so it's important to water them properly. A good rule of thumb is to water them thoroughly when the potting mix feels dry to the touch. When you do water, make sure to soak the entire root system, allowing the water to drain out of the bottom of the pot. Avoid getting water on the leaves, as this can lead to fungal problems. The frequency of watering will depend on several factors, including the type of potting mix, the size of the pot, and the humidity level. In general, you'll probably need to water them about once a week, but always check the potting mix first to make sure it's dry.
Humidity
Speaking of humidity, 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ids thrive in humid environments. Ideally, you should aim for a humidity level of around 50-70%. This can be a challenge in many homes, especially during the winter when the air is dry. Fortunately, there are several ways to increase humidity. You can use a humidifier, place the orchid on a tray filled with pebbles and water (making sure the pot isn't sitting directly in the water), or group it with other plants. Misting the leaves can also help, but be sure to do it in the morning so the leaves have time to dry before nightfall.
Potting Mix
Choosing the right potting mix is also crucial. 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ids need a well-draining mix that allows air to circulate around the roots. A mix specifically designed for orchids is usually a good choice. These mixes typically contain ingredients like bark, perlite, and sphagnum moss. Avoid using regular potting soil, as it tends to retain too much moisture and can suffocate the roots. When repotting your orchid, be sure to choose a pot that's only slightly larger than the previous one. Orchids don't like to be in overly large pots, as this can lead to root rot.
Fertilizing
Finally, let's talk about fertilizing. 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ids need regular feeding to stay healthy and bloom well. Use a balanced orchid fertilizer and follow the instructions on the label. In general, you'll want to fertilize them about once a month during the growing season (spring and summer) and less frequently during the dormant season (fall and winter). Avoid over-fertilizing, as this can damage the roots.

Root Rot
Root rot is a frequent problem, especially if the orchid is overwatered or the potting mix doesn't drain well. Signs of root rot include mushy, brown roots and yellowing leaves. To address root rot, remove the orchid from its pot and carefully inspect the roots. Cut away any affected roots with a sterile knife or scissors. Repot the orchid in fresh, well-draining potting mix, and be sure to adjust your watering habits to prevent future occurrences.
Leaf Spot
Leaf spot is another common issue, often caused by fungal or bacterial infections. Symptoms include dark, circular spots on the leaves. To treat leaf spot, remove any affected leaves and apply a fungicide or bactericide according to the product instructions. Improve air circulation around the orchid and avoid getting water on the leaves to prevent the spread of the infection.
Pests
Pests can also be a problem for 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ids. Common pests include mealybugs, spider mites, and scale. Mealybugs look like tiny cottony masses, while spider mites are tiny and difficult to see but can cause webbing on the leaves. Scale insects appear as small, immobile bumps on the leaves and stems. To control pests, you can try wiping them off with a cotton swab dipped in rubbing alcohol. For more severe infestations, you may need to use an insecticidal soap or horticultural oil.
Lack of Blooms
If your 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chid isn't blooming, there could be several reasons. One common cause is insufficient light. Make sure your orchid is getting enough bright, indirect light. Another possibility is that it's not getting enough fertilizer. Feed your orchid regularly with a balanced orchid fertilizer during the growing season. Temperature fluctuations can also affect blooming. ii2 Anggrek Sumo orchids need a slight drop in temperature at night to initiate blooming, so try to provide a temperature difference of about 10-15 degrees Fahrenheit between day and night.
Yellowing Leaves
Yellowing leaves can indicate various problems, including overwatering, underwatering, nutrient deficiencies, or pests. Check the potting mix to see if it's too wet or too dry. Adjust your watering habits accordingly. If the potting mix is dry, soak the orchid thoroughly. If it's too wet, allow it to dry out before watering again. Fertilize your orchid regularly to ensure it's getting enough nutrients. Inspect the leaves for signs of pests and treat accordingly.
